By April 30, 2014, Illinois Broker licensees must have completed the continuing education (CE) requirements and applied to renew their license through the Illinois Department of Financial and Professional Regulation (IDFPR).

Q: I took an online course that said it was approved for CE credit and now IDFPR says it is not approved. What can I do?

It’s always a good idea to check to make sure the courses you take online are approved for CE in the State of Illinois. They may say they are approved for CE credit, but the approval may be from another state. In addition, you also have to take a proctored exam for any online or home study course. So if you didn’t take the exam, you won’t be issued the credit. Note: All online courses offered by the IAR Licensing & Training Center are state-approved for Illinois CE credit.
